Transaction 86bc017763850c85727def5cc8126244b9622a630b791a94d12c169a517e7608
1 Input
1 Output
-
86bc017763850c85727def5cc8126244b9622a630b791a94d12c169a517e7608:0
- value
- 4936000
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 81bd8f85eccf18fe058a08e6da73823304dafec7ef899817015c3252c003269d
- address
- bc1psx7clp0veuv0upv2prnd5uuzxvzd4lk8a7yes9cptse99sqry6wsjj4rz4